Daily Care Tips to Make Your Furniture Look Good and Last Longer

Furniture can get stained and damaged through use, especially when children or pets are around, but the following furniture care tips will help you keep your furniture looking new.

Tip 1: Clean Furniture Regularly 

It’s important to clean furniture regularly since untreated dirt and dust can damage any type of furniture. Dirt and grime attract mites that lay eggs in the crevices of wooden furniture, causing mold and stains that reduce the beauty of your favorite chair or table. Don’t forget to dust between drawers and under cushions!

Tip 2: Use Furniture Covers on Sofa and Chairs 

Always use a furniture cover as it’s a great way to protect your furniture from dirt, dust, and other debris. Furniture covers can also help keep your furniture looking new for longer. In addition, if you have pets or small children at your home, using a furniture cover helps protect your furniture from stains and scratches as well. Furniture covers come in all shapes and sizes, so are sure to find one that fits your sofa or chair perfectly.

Tip 3: Use a Furniture Polish 

Furniture polish is a must for any type of wood furniture. It not only makes the wood shine, but it also protects it from moisture and scratches. Be sure to use polish on a regular basis, at least once a month.

Tip 4: Avoid Direct Sunlight 

Direct sunlight can fade wood furniture over time, so it’s best to keep it away from windows and doors. If you must position your furniture near a window, try to find one that doesn’t get too much sunlight. Furniture covers can be used to protect furniture from the sun as well.

Tip 5: Furniture Protection Plan 

A furniture protection plan is another way to make sure your furniture looks good for years to come. These plans usually cover everything from warranty work to cleaning and restoration of damage resulting from spills or scratches. Furniture protection plans are often available through the store where you purchased the item or by contacting the retailer directly.

Here are some extra bonus tips on how to care for your furniture:

  • If you have a wood deck or table, be sure to polish it regularly with a wood polish to keep it looking shiny and new.
  • In case you have a leather couch or chair, be sure to condition it every few months with a leather moisturizer.
  • If you have wood furniture, be sure to wax or polish it at least once a year and always use coasters. That’s because, if your wooden furniture is exposed to too much sun without protection, it could crack and dry out.
  • Wipe up spills as soon as possible to avoid stains on your furniture. You can also put Furniture Covers on the chairs for extra protection from spills and stains.
  • Furniture made from wood and leather is often expensive, but with proper care, you can make it look good for a long time.
